How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Louisville?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Louisville Studio Apartments | $1,150 | $200 | $2,284 |
Louisville 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,219 | $200 | $3,300 |
Louisville 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,401 | $542 | $3,902 |
Louisville 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,777 | $675 | $6,880 |
Louisville 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,801 | $535 | $7,795 |

Louisville Overview
Steeped in tradition and bubbling over with an exuberant celebration of everything from bourbon to Beatles, every day feels like “Derby Day” in Louisville. Louisville's contradictions are what makes it special. While the Kentucky city boasts the historic Churchill Downs racetrack and the largest Victorian district in the nation, Louisville is also home to Fortune 500 companies -- and a quirky “indie” section that rivals even Portland’s famous alternative scene.
